Reduction Drive Gear: Adjustment

  1. Remove the reduction drive gear shim.
  2. Install the transmission case, and secure it with four or five bolts.

    Tightening torque: 

    22 N.m (2.2 kgf.m, 16.2 ft.lb)

  3. Measure depth "A" from the ST upper face to the reduction drive gear end face.

    Preparation tool: 

    ST: GAUGE (499575400)

  4. Raise and hold the reduction drive gear.

  5. Measure depth "B" from the ST upper face to the reduction drive gear end face.

    Preparation tool: 

    ST: GAUGE (499575400)

  6. Obtain the thickness of reduction drive gear shim using the following formula to select one to three reduction drive gear shims.

    T mm = A - B - (0.05 - 0.25)

    [T in = A - B - (0.002 - 0.01)]

    T: Reduction drive gear shim thickness

    A: Depth from the ST upper face to the reduction drive gear end surface

    B: Depth from the ST upper face to the reduction drive gear end surface

    0.05 - 0.25 mm (0.002 - 0.01 in): Clearance
